Possible disadvantages of Paycheck Calculator

  • Limited Scope for Complex Scenarios
    The calculator might not fully accommodate complex payment situations, such as those involving multiple income sources or intricate tax scenarios.
  • Dependence on User Input
    The accuracy of the results is highly dependent on the accuracy of the user-provided input, which could lead to errors if incorrect information is entered.
  • Privacy Concerns
    Some users may be concerned about entering personal financial information into an online tool, fearing data security risks.
  • Potential Need for Regular Updates
    Tax laws and rates frequently change, requiring the app to be regularly updated to provide accurate calculations, which could be challenging to maintain.
  • Lack of Professional Tax Advice
    The tool cannot replace personalized guidance from a tax professional, who can offer insights tailored specifically to an individual's financial situation.
